A. J. Pitts, Inc. v. Springfield Fire & Marine Insurance

15 A.D.2d 721, 222 N.Y.S.2d 1022, 1962 N.Y. App. Div. LEXIS 12241

Opinion

Judgment unanimously affirmed, without costs of this appeal to either party. (Appeal from judgment of Monroe Trial Term dismissing the complaint on the merits, in an action for the loss by theft of an automobile upon an automobile dealer’s open policy.) Present — Williams, P. J., Goldman, Halpern, McClusky and Henry, JJ. [31 Misc 2d 217.]
